USB connect to DVD player not recognized

My new My Passport Model BYNN0010BBK-WESN is not detected when connected to my Samsung DVD player. It is in NTFS format. I have loaded video files on it and when connected to my PC they are visible and playable on any media player, An earlier model of My Passport that I use regularly works fine with my DVD player. Is there some function that I’m missing or some software that has to be installed to make this new unit work on my DVD player? Thanks.

Look at a drive that works OK. Note what its partition type is (MBR versus GPT), and also what format (exFAT, NTFS, FAT32, etc.)

Make the My Passport Wireless the same. But note, as far as I can recall, the MPW will only work its OWN software if the drive is exFAT or NTFS. I don’t remember if it works FAT32 or not, and I don’t know what’ll happen if you change it from GPT to MBR (or vice versa) from its current state.

The good news is that you can always change it back if it messes it up.
